在当今的Web开发领域,JSP(Java Server Pages)以其强大的后端处理能力和灵活的扩展性,成为了许多开发者的首选。单靠JSP的后端功能,往往无法满足现代Web应用的前端需求。因此,搭配合适的前端框架,可以极大地提升开发效率和用户体验。本文将为您介绍JSP可以搭配的前端框架实例,帮助您打造高效、美观的Web应用。
一、JSP搭配前端框架的优势

1. 提高开发效率:前端框架提供了一套丰富的组件和工具,可以快速搭建页面结构,减少重复劳动。
2. 提升用户体验:前端框架注重交互性和响应式设计,使Web应用更加美观、易用。
3. 增强代码可维护性:前端框架遵循一定的规范和标准,有助于代码的模块化和复用。
4. 降低学习成本:前端框架提供丰富的文档和社区支持,方便开发者快速上手。
二、JSP搭配前端框架实例
以下是一些常见的JSP搭配前端框架实例,供您参考:
| 序号 | 前端框架 | 优势 | 应用场景 |
|---|---|---|---|
| 1 | Bootstrap | 简洁、易用、响应式 | 适合快速搭建响应式网站 |
| 2 | jQuery | 轻量级、跨平台、丰富插件 | 适合实现页面交互和动画效果 |
| 3 | Vue.js | 易学、易用、组件化 | 适合构建大型单页面应用 |
| 4 | React | 高效、组件化、可复用 | 适合构建高性能、可扩展的Web应用 |
| 5 | Angular | 完整的解决方案、模块化、双向数据绑定 | 适合构建大型企业级应用 |
1. Bootstrap
Bootstrap是一款非常流行的前端框架,它提供了丰富的CSS样式和组件,可以帮助开发者快速搭建响应式网站。Bootstrap与JSP的搭配,可以实现以下功能:
* 响应式布局:Bootstrap提供了响应式栅格系统,可以根据屏幕尺寸自动调整布局。
* 组件丰富:Bootstrap提供了按钮、表单、导航栏等丰富的组件,可以快速搭建页面结构。
* 插件丰富:Bootstrap提供了各种插件,如轮播图、模态框、下拉菜单等,可以丰富页面交互。
2. jQuery
jQuery是一款轻量级的JavaScript库,它简化了JavaScript的开发,提供了丰富的插件和功能。jQuery与JSP的搭配,可以实现以下功能:
* 简化DOM操作:jQuery提供了丰富的DOM操作方法,可以轻松实现元素的添加、删除、修改等操作。
* 事件处理:jQuery提供了事件委托、事件绑定等功能,可以方便地处理页面事件。
* 动画效果:jQuery提供了丰富的动画效果,可以制作各种动态效果。
3. Vue.js
Vue.js是一款流行的前端框架,它以易学、易用、组件化著称。Vue.js与JSP的搭配,可以实现以下功能:
* 组件化开发:Vue.js支持组件化开发,可以将页面拆分成多个组件,提高代码可维护性。
* 双向数据绑定:Vue.js提供了双向数据绑定机制,可以轻松实现数据同步。
* 虚拟DOM:Vue.js使用虚拟DOM技术,可以提高页面渲染性能。
4. React
React是一款由Facebook开发的前端框架,它以高效、组件化、可复用著称。React与JSP的搭配,可以实现以下功能:
* 组件化开发:React支持组件化开发,可以将页面拆分成多个组件,提高代码可维护性。
* 虚拟DOM:React使用虚拟DOM技术,可以提高页面渲染性能。
* 状态管理:React提供了状态管理库(如Redux),可以帮助开发者管理复杂的状态。
5. Angular
Angular是一款由Google开发的前端框架,它提供了完整的解决方案,包括模块化、双向数据绑定等。Angular与JSP的搭配,可以实现以下功能:
* 模块化开发:Angular支持模块化开发,可以将代码拆分成多个模块,提高代码可维护性。
* 双向数据绑定:Angular提供了双向数据绑定机制,可以轻松实现数据同步。
* 服务端渲染:Angular支持服务端渲染,可以提高页面加载速度。
JSP搭配前端框架,可以极大地提升Web应用的开发效率和用户体验。本文介绍了JSP可以搭配的前端框架实例,包括Bootstrap、jQuery、Vue.js、React和Angular。开发者可以根据实际需求选择合适的前端框架,打造高效、美观的Web应用。







